Age-related decline of serum T and its clinical implications remain the subject of controversies. These are unlikely to be settled soon due to the lack of appropriate randomized trials. It nevertheless is important to keep adjusting clinical practice advice to current knowledge. Population means of serum T decline and SHBG increases with age, but there is considerable between-subject variation ...

Fever is routinely faced during medical practice. Although it is part of the immune response against pathogens, it is often seen as deleterious and a source of discomfort leading to the use of antipyretic drugs. However, few clinical data support this common practice. On the contrary, to date, results tilt in favor of the beneficial effect of fever, such as a better immune response and inhibiti...
